The Syriac Writer’s Union issued a TOME (huge book) that included Syriac poetry published from the nineteenth century to today. the idea started in November 2013, and the project was announced in the media. Interested parties and poets were contacted to provide the Union with the poems of Syriac poets since the nineteenth century and from all countries of the world.
The President of the Union, Mr. Rawand Pauls Baythoon, said that the Union administration had considered the literary needs of our library and saw that other nations have books in the form of encyclopedias containing a certain literary genre, for the purpose of archiving and to facilitate return to it by researchers and scholars.
Mr. Baythoon stressed that there were difficulties in determining the beginning and the Union saw that there are many books covering Syriac poetry from the second to the nineteenth century, so the opinion settled to start from the nineteenth century to the present day.
